immich/server/src/middleware
Thomas 16749ff8ba
fix(server): sync files to disk (#26881)
Ensure that all files are flushed after they've been written.

At current, files are not explicitly flushed to disk, which can cause
data corruption. In extreme circumstances, it's possible that uploaded
files may not ever be persisted at all.
2026-03-17 06:33:43 -05:00
..
asset-upload.interceptor.ts refactor: enum casing (#19946) 2025-07-15 14:50:13 -04:00
auth.guard.ts feat: view the user's app version on the user page (#21345) 2025-10-22 00:36:18 +02:00
error.interceptor.ts refactor: logging repository (#15540) 2025-01-23 08:31:30 -05:00
file-upload.interceptor.ts fix(server): sync files to disk (#26881) 2026-03-17 06:33:43 -05:00
global-exception.filter.ts feat: sync implementation for the user entity (#16234) 2025-02-20 23:37:57 -05:00
logging.interceptor.ts refactor: logging repository (#15540) 2025-01-23 08:31:30 -05:00
websocket.adapter.ts refactor: config repository (#15495) 2025-01-21 13:13:09 -05:00